Designing Web Icons: A Practical Guide for Developers

In Digital ·

Abstract illustration of digital icons and UI elements arranged on a clean grid

Practical Guide to Designing Web Icons for Developers

Icons are more than decorative flourishes; they’re compact signals that help users navigate complex interfaces with speed and confidence. A well-crafted icon set transcends language, scales gracefully across devices, and remains legible at the tiniest storefront and the largest dashboard panels. When you design for the web, you’re building a visual language that teammates, stakeholders, and end users can read at a glance.

Key principles for a cohesive icon system

  • Consistency matters. Choose a visual language—line weight, corner radius, and level of detail—and apply it across all icons so they feel part of one family.
  • Prioritize legibility. Design at multiple sizes, from 8×8 to 64×64 and beyond. A good icon remains recognizable even when reduced to a few pixels.
  • Keep the glyphs simple and purposeful. Avoid extraneous details that muddy the silhouette. Each icon should convey its meaning with clarity.
  • Prefer scalable formats. SVGs offer crisp rendering on any screen and make animation, color changes, and accessibility easier to manage.
  • Accessibility first. Provide descriptive ARIA labels or titles so screen readers can announce intent aloud to users with visual impairments.
“Icons work best when they disappear as design problems and reappear as clear, actionable cues.”

From sketch to scalable assets

Adopt a practical workflow that bridges concept and production. Start with rough sketches to define the core shapes and relationships among icons. Move to vector silhouettes, then refine stroke width to maintain consistency across the set. Export a single source of truth—an SVG sprite or a curated collection of individual SVGs—so updates stay synchronized as features evolve.

  1. Map each icon to a concrete task or feature (e.g., search, settings, share).
  2. Create quick vector sketches to explore proportions, then converge on a consistent style.
  3. Build clean SVGs with consistent viewBox values, minimal paths, and friendly names for accessibility.
  4. Preview icons in small badges, on dark backgrounds, and within dashboards to confirm legibility.
  5. Maintain a style guide that records stroke widths, corner radii, and color treatments to ensure ongoing harmony.

In practice, you might reference surrounding product design as a reminder that good icon work is part of a larger design system. For a tangible reference on thoughtful product design that aligns with UI considerations, you can explore this example page: https://shopify.digital-vault.xyz/products/ergonomic-memory-foam-mouse-pad-with-wrist-rest-foot-shaped. The emphasis on comfort, usability, and precise detailing echoes how icons should behave within an interface: unobtrusive, purposeful, and scalable.

Tools, formats, and practical tips

  • SVG is your friend. SVGs render crisply on any screen and are easy to animate when needed. Use descriptive IDs and semantic groupings to help maintainers understand your set.
  • Color and contrast. Keep a high-contrast version of icons for accessibility, and consider how icons adapt to dark mode or tinted themes.
  • Testing is non-negotiable. Check pixel alignment at 2x and 3x scales, ensure consistent alignment within a grid, and confirm that icons align visually with typography and other UI elements.
  • Asset management. Centralize naming, categorize by function, and maintain a tiny, focused design token system to keep your icon kit coherent as it grows.

Finally, pair icon design with thoughtful interactions. Hover states, subtle micro-animations, and accessible labels can transform an ordinary glyph into a reliable communicative tool. When done well, icons reduce cognitive load and speed up user journeys across web apps and sites.

Similar Content

https://spine-images.zero-static.xyz/65628576.html

← Back to Posts